We are looking for a detail-oriented Payroll Specialist to join a construction-focused organization in Granville Twp, Ohio. This contract opportunity with potential for a permanent position is ideal for someone who can manage weekly payroll with a high level of accuracy while supporting a workforce that includes union employees. The role offers the chance to contribute to dependable payroll operations in a fast-paced environment and may expand in scope as the business grows.
Responsibilities:
• Process end-to-end weekly payroll for approximately 40 employees, with flexibility to support higher volumes during peak seasons.
• Prepare and distribute paper checks accurately and on schedule while maintaining complete payroll records.
• Administer payroll activities for union employees, including calculations, deductions, and related reporting requirements.
• Review payroll data carefully to ensure wages, hours, and classifications are entered correctly and comply with company and contractual obligations.
• Support prevailing wage payroll tasks when needed, including verification of applicable rates and documentation.
• Use Excel to organize payroll information, reconcile data, and produce clear supporting reports for internal review.
• Maintain accurate records within payroll systems and assist with updates or additional payroll processes as operations expand into other states.
• Collaborate with internal stakeholders to resolve payroll discrepancies promptly and ensure employees are paid correctly each cycle.• 4-5 years of hands-on payroll experience, including full-cycle payroll processing.
• Prior experience handling union payroll and related reporting requirements.
• Strong Microsoft Excel skills with the ability to manage, review, and reconcile payroll data.
• High level of accuracy and strong attention to detail in a deadline-driven environment.
• Experience in construction payroll or a similar industry with variable workforce demands.
• Knowledge of prevailing wage payroll practices is preferred.
• Exposure to multistate payroll is a plus.
• Familiarity with eDenab is helpful but not required.
